Vacuum packing for reduced iron powder, atomized iron powder


The reduced iron powder is usually produced by the reduction of the three iron oxide in the hydrogen flow or the carbon monoxide flow under high heat condition, and the main component is the loose iron of the structure.

Because the reducing iron powder itself is powder, and its microstructure is very loose, its surface area is very large.
It is often used as a quality reducing agent in chemical production and laboratory operation.
Reduced iron powder because of easy oxidation, therefore to crush classification must be under the state of shielding gas, typically for superfine grinding is used when grading JZDB crushing classifier for superfine grinding classification nitrogen protection, if only to high precision of reduced iron powder grading JZDF nitrogen protection classifier can be used simply.

In order to further prevent the oxidation of reducing iron oxide to have higher utilization rate, the special vacuum packaging, after nitrogen protection, fine filling and vacuum, completely eliminated oxidation.
